WebHere are some of the most common types of birds with black and white plumage that can be seen both in North America and around the world. 1. Downy Woodpecker. A widespread woodpecker in North America, The Downy Woodpecker (Dryobates pubescens) has black and white coloring with a contrasting red crown. The pied currawong is a medium-sized passerine bird with a large black bill … WebThe Black-capped Chickadee is a cute bird with a big round head and tiny body. These birds will happily feed at backyard feeders and will investigate everything including you! They have black caps and beaks, white cheeks, and are gray on the back, wings, and tail. WebSep 2, 2024 · Swamp Boubou. The swamp boubou is a bird found in Angola, Botswana, Cameroon, the Republic of the Congo, DRC, Gabon, Namibia, Zambia, and Zimbabwe. It is black on top and white on the bottom, with a long white stripe on its wings.
